Rabun County maintains control in 28-6 win over Stephens County

By AccessWDUN Staff

TOCCOA — Rabun County may not have put together the offensive explosion of week 1, but Friday night proved just as successful for the Wildcats, as they pushed past Stephens Coungty 28-6 in Toccoa.

Rabun showed it can also win low-scoring contests, allowing just 244 total yards, as the Wildcats (2-0) scored one touchdown in each quarter before the Indians finally got on the scoreboard in the fourth.

Quarterback Bailey Fisher manufactured all four Rabun touchdowns, two passing and two rushing, while also putting up 293 total yards. The senior completed 10 of 16 passes for 189 yards, including a 55-yard scoring strike to Cole Keener in the first quarter and an 8-yard pass to Bryson Beck in the third quarter. Fisher also rushed 26 times for 119 yards.

Stephens County rushed for 161 yards.

The Indians (1-1) will look to bounce back next week at Flowery Branch.

Rabun County, meanwhile, travels to White County next week.
